Curlers Raise Money For Five New Beds In Veteran’s Unit

Hundreds will be participating in Curl For A Cause this weekend in Lunenburg.

It’s one of the major fundraisers for The Health Services Foundation of the South Shore.

Managing director, Arleen Stevens says the success of the event relies heavily on the hard work of close to 60 volunteers.

Ten of those volunteers have been working on planning the curling bonspeil since last fall. Then there are close to 5 more volunteers donating everything from time to food.

“We also have volunteers who donate food throughout the weekend. They donate their time to score the curling games. They help us hang signage,” said Stevens.

This year the Foundation is hoping to raise 42-thousand dollars to buy five new beds for the veterans unit of the Fishermens Memorial Hospital in Lunenburg.

You can also donate by attending the chowder supper and silent auction on Saturday night.

The silent auction is open now and will close Sunday night at 6.
